Ode to Coffee
Its rich aroma permeates through the house to my room
Filling my nose with suggestions of chocolate
Its aroma is my beckoning call
It reminds me of its existence as it leisurely brews in the kitchen
Its warmth soaks into my soul like a romantic ballad of love
My fingers lock around my favorite mug as the heat crawls up my arm
Its energy revitalizes my sleepy eyes, sip by sip
I feel my eyelids gradually expose themselves to the early morning
It is as simple as a bean, yet created into something so widely beloved
Something demanded around the world, each and every morning
I can taste the abundance of the Colombian soil in each steamy cup
Its simplicity blooms in many forms
Cappuccino, espresso, mocha, and latte
All so different but altogether encompassing the same bold essence
In the warm summer months, it’s poured over ice as it extinguishes my thirst
It serves a communities meeting place
A quiet, quaint coffee shop where I can bury myself into a book
A place I can go for serenity to study
A place for energy and harmony
You are so small, yet so big.
